In today’s fast-paced and customer-centric business environment, ensuring safety is not just about installing security systems—it’s about creating a welcoming, secure, and professional environment where both staff and customers feel safe. For customer-facing businesses like retail stores, shopping malls, healthcare facilities, educational institutions, and hospitality venues, unarmed security guards play a pivotal role in maintaining that delicate balance between safety and customer experience.
While armed guards are often deployed in high-risk settings or for high-value assets, most public-facing businesses benefit significantly from the presence of unarmed security professionals who are trained to prevent incidents, assist customers, and de-escalate situations without the presence of a weapon. Let’s explore why unarmed security guards are essential for your customer-facing business and how they enhance overall safety and trust.
1. Maintaining a Welcoming Environment for Customers
One of the most crucial reasons to employ unarmed security guards in customer-facing environments is the ability to provide protection without intimidating your clientele. Customers expect to feel safe, but not surveilled. Armed guards may project a sense of high alert or danger, which can disrupt the shopping or service experience. In contrast, unarmed security guards maintain a visible presence that reassures customers without creating unnecessary tension.
For example, a friendly uniformed guard greeting customers at the entrance of a retail store sets a professional tone, reinforces a secure environment, and can even add to the customer service experience.
2. Effective Deterrence Without Escalation
The mere presence of a uniformed security guard—armed or unarmed—acts as a powerful deterrent to petty theft, shoplifting, vandalism, and disruptive behavior. But when it comes to handling issues in a public-facing business, de-escalation is often more effective than confrontation.
Unarmed security guards are trained in conflict resolution, customer service, and emergency response. This makes them the ideal first line of defense in situations that require diplomacy and people skills rather than physical force. From handling disputes at checkout counters to assisting lost children in a shopping mall, these professionals provide value beyond security.

4. Enhancing Employee Safety and Morale
Employees are more productive and engaged when they feel safe at work. In customer-facing roles—especially where staff handle cash, interact with unpredictable customers, or work late hours—unarmed guards provide peace of mind.
Security guards are trained to monitor entry and exit points, watch for suspicious behavior, assist with closing procedures, and act as a first responder in emergencies. Their presence reduces anxiety, improves team morale, and creates a safer workspace for your frontline staff.
5. Support for Emergency Situations
Although unarmed guards don’t carry weapons, they are far from defenseless. Most have extensive training in handling medical emergencies, evacuations, and law enforcement coordination. For instance, if there’s a fire, a medical incident, or even an unruly customer, unarmed guards know how to respond quickly, contact the appropriate authorities, and manage the situation until help arrives.
For many businesses, this fast, trained response can prevent injuries, reduce liability, and protect your reputation. Customers appreciate knowing that staff is not only available but trained to manage crises calmly and effectively.

7. Real-Time Reporting and Surveillance Support
Unarmed guards are frequently trained to work with CCTV systems, access control technologies, and incident reporting platforms. Their on-the-ground insight can complement existing security systems by providing a human perspective on potential threats.
Whether it’s monitoring suspicious activity in a store, managing foot traffic, or identifying unauthorized access, unarmed guards provide a real-time layer of safety that surveillance cameras alone cannot offer.
8. Ideal for Low to Moderate Risk Environments
Customer-facing businesses such as department stores, supermarkets, hotels, banks, and healthcare clinics typically operate in low to moderate-risk zones. These environments benefit more from preventative security measures than confrontational ones. Unarmed security guards are trained to spot suspicious behavior, intervene in minor incidents, and follow proper procedures without resorting to force.
For example, a guest causing a disturbance in a hotel lobby or a customer behaving aggressively at a pharmacy doesn’t always need armed intervention. In these situations, the calm presence and verbal de-escalation skills of an unarmed guard are more appropriate and less likely to escalate tensions.

10. Compliance with Local Regulations and Industry Standards
In many jurisdictions, there are strict laws and licensing requirements surrounding the use of armed guards. These regulations can limit where and how armed guards can be deployed. For many small to medium-sized businesses, especially those in urban areas or commercial complexes, unarmed guards are the only feasible legal option.
Additionally, certain industries (like healthcare and education) prefer unarmed guards for liability and safety reasons, especially when working around vulnerable populations such as children, seniors, or patients. Unarmed guards provide security without the heightened risk of a weapon being mishandled or misperceived.

19. Supporting Loss Prevention Strategies
Unarmed security guards are frequently trained in loss prevention techniques, making them valuable assets for retail businesses. Unlike passive security cameras, guards can interact directly with situations, helping deter theft, prevent fraud, and intervene in real time when suspicious behavior occurs.
They’re also essential for monitoring high-risk areas like fitting rooms, entrances, exits, stockrooms, and POS terminals. When integrated with store policies and surveillance, unarmed guards become a critical piece of your loss prevention strategy—without escalating minor offenses into major confrontations.

30. Increased Safety During Deliveries and Closings
Customer-facing businesses that handle large deliveries or cash deposits face heightened risk at opening and closing hours. Unarmed security guards can provide escort services, surveillance, and access control during these vulnerable moments.
For instance, restaurant managers making late-night bank drops or retail staff receiving expensive electronics deliveries benefit from having a trained professional nearby. Even without weapons, the presence of a guard is a strong psychological deterrent and a major asset in high-risk transitions.
